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: A one-week vacation was enough to enable the 101-year old author Marian Kiler Hall to establish a new dog star, Harry. Harry actually is a real dog. All these adventures actually happened to Harry when I visited Roger and Valerie in Florida. Im not kidding. I know you will love Harry with his bark, the deep sound of a Basset Hound. In this book, Harry is your dog. Love him!
